Local tips

  • Visit early in the morning to enjoy the waterfall with fewer crowds and better lighting for photography.
  • Wear sturdy shoes, as the trails can be uneven and slippery, especially after rain.
  • Pack a picnic to enjoy in the scenic spots near the waterfall for a perfect day out.

Getting There

  • Bus

    From Auckland Central, walk to the SkyCity Bus Terminal located at 102 Hobson St. Take the 150 bus heading towards Karekare. The bus ride will take approximately 1 hour. Once you arrive at the Karekare Beach stop, exit the bus and walk towards La Trobe Track, which is directly accessible from the beach area. Follow La Trobe Track for about 15 minutes, and you will reach Karekare Waterfall.

  • Train and Bus

    Make your way to Britomart Transport Centre in Auckland Central. Take the train on the Western Line towards Swanson. Get off at the Swanson station. From there, catch the 120 bus towards Karekare. After about 30 minutes, get off at the Karekare Beach stop. From the beach, follow La Trobe Track for approximately 15 minutes to reach Karekare Waterfall.

  • Walking

    If you are staying in the Karekare area, you can enjoy a scenic walk to Karekare Waterfall. Start at the Karekare Beach and follow the signs towards La Trobe Track. The walk along La Trobe Track will take you directly to the waterfall in about 15 minutes. Remember to wear comfortable shoes as the path can be uneven in places.

Discover more about Karekare waterfall

Karekare Waterfall is a stunning natural attraction located in the heart of New Zealand's Waitakere Ranges. Renowned for its breathtaking scenery, this picturesque waterfall cascades gracefully down a rocky cliff, surrounded by lush greenery and native bush. The tranquil sound of water flowing and the vibrant colors of the flora provide a perfect backdrop for visitors seeking a peaceful retreat from the hustle and bustle of city life. The accessibility of the waterfall makes it an ideal destination for families, nature lovers, and adventure seekers alike. A short walk along well-maintained trails leads you through the enchanting landscapes of Karekare, providing numerous opportunities for photography and wildlife spotting. As you approach the waterfall, the sight of its clear waters plunging into a serene pool invites you to pause and take in the beauty around you. The area is perfect for picnicking, with ample space to relax and enjoy the fresh air. For those who dare, the pool at the base of the waterfall is an excellent spot for a refreshing dip during warmer months. Karekare is not only a scenic spot but also a gateway to exploring the surrounding area, including the rugged coastline and dramatic cliffs that New Zealand is famous for. Whether you're hiking the trails or simply soaking in the natural beauty, Karekare Waterfall offers an unforgettable experience that will leave you yearning to return.
